U.S. Air Force Senior Airman Darrem Roman, a client systems journeyman with the 156th Combat Communications Squadron, Puerto Rico Air National Guard, briefs Col. Ruben Colon, commander of the 156th Mission Support Group and the inspectors assigned to the 226th Combat Communications Group, Abston Air National Guard Station, Alabama, during a Full Operating Capability (FOC) evaluation at Punta Salinas Air National Guard Station, Toa Baja, Puerto Rico, April 24, 2025. A team of approximately 25 Airmen assigned to the 156th CBCS were evaluated on their level of proficiency in providing NIPR, SIPR, and VOIP services in an expeditionary setting as part of the FOC certification process.
